I have an E61 XI and I'm looking at some style 95's front 19x9 ET24 and rear 19x10 ET24 5x120.
Tire sizes are 245/45/19 & 275/35/19 (optional)

I need help from the XI pros in figuring out if they will fit and or what to do to get them to fit.... :-)

They will fit no problem ... but w/ such width & mainly the low offset number it will stick out & protrude the fender well.
